OnStar actually has nothing to do with your cell phone. OnStar is a communication system in your vehicle, your vehicle actually has its very own phone number. So even if you don’t have a cell phone, you can make a call using OnStar. Why is that important, doesn’t everyone have a cell phone these days anyway? Most people do, but here’s where it’s important. Have you ever been in a serious accident? I hope that you haven’t and never will, but if you were wouldn’t it be nice to know that someone was contacting emergency personnel immediately on your behalf? In a crash, sensors in the vehicle and airbags alert an Onstar advisor immediately that a collision has occurred, the location of the collision and the severity of the impact. They contact you directly thru the built in phone to see if you need assistance. Even if you can’t respond the Onstar advisor will contact emergency services, communicate the accident details and dispatch help to your exact location. The advisor will stay on the line with you until he’ll arrives. What if you’re driving and you need emergency services because someone in the car isn’t breathing, help is just a button away. Pushing the red emergency button will put you in contact immediately with an OnStar advisor who is trained to get the correct emergency services to you quickly.
 
So what else can OnStar do for you? If you’ve ever locked your keys in your car then OnStar could have helped. You can call OnStar and using a security code that you had provided while setting up your account, they can remotely unlock your doors. You are on your way within minutes! If your car is stolen, you can call OnStar and they will locate it using the GPS signal. Using Stolen Vehicle Slowdown, they can immobilize the vehicle, slowly and safely, so that the thief can no longer drive your vehicle.
 
If you ever get lost (I know, it never happens) all you have to do is push the OnStar button, the advisor will find out where you need to go, and the directions will be downloaded right to your vehicle using turn by turn Navigation prompts. No more getting lost.
 
The last benefit I’d like mention is the Remote Vehicle Diagnostics feature that is offered by OnStar. Every month you will receive an email from OnStar with the results of hundreds of regular checks on your engine, StabiliTrak, ABS, and other key systems. This means you will know exactly what is going on with your car on a monthly basis without having to lift your hood. OnStar can even send a copy of this report to your preferred GM Service Department, so they will be aware of what is going on as well.
